少儿编程学习什么软件好

少儿编程学习什么软件好

对于少儿编程,选择合适的学习软件至关重要。1、Scratch、2、Minecraft(教育版)、3、Code.org、4、Tynker、5、MakeCode。在这些选项中,Scratch因其直观的拖拽式编程界面和庞大的社区支持广受欢迎。Scratch不仅帮助孩子理解编程的基本概念,如循环、条件语句和变量,还激发他们的创造力和解决问题的能力,为孩子们提供了一个展现自己创意和项目的平台。

一、SCRATCH的力量

Scratch是专为年轻学习者设计的编程语言,它允许孩子通过拖放代码块来创造故事、动画、游戏、音乐和艺术。这种方式使编程变得直观且富有趣味性,极大地降低了学习编程的门槛。而且,Scratch的社区是一个宝贵的资源,孩子们可以在这里分享自己的作品,获取灵感,甚至相互协作,学习如何在项目中实现更复杂的功能。

二、MINECRAFT(教育版)的魅力

Minecraft教育版是一种独特的教学工具,能够通过一个喜欢的游戏平台来教授编程。它不仅提供了一个富有创造性的环境,还加入了编程的元素,使学生能够在游戏中学习并应用代码。这种学习方式特别吸引那些对传统编程课程不感兴趣的孩子。

三、CODE.ORG的广泛资源

Code.org是一个致力于让每个孩子都能学习编程的非营利组织。它提供了丰富的在线课程、活动和教学资源,涵盖从幼儿园到高中的所有年级。Code.org特别强调游戏化学习,通过与流行文化相关的项目,如“星球大战”或“冰雪奇缘”编程课程,使学习变得更加引人入胜。

四、TYNKER的个性化学习

Tynker提供了一个平台,通过有趣的游戏和活动,使孩子们在享受乐趣的同时学习编程。它也提供了针对不同年龄和能力级别孩子的个性化学习路径,确保每个孩子都能找到适合自己的学习节奏和难度。

五、MAKECODE的易用性

MakeCode是一个开放的编程平台,支持从初学者到高级用户的多种编程环境。其特点是界面友好,支持块编程和文本编程,适合学习微控制器编程。特别适合对科技和机器人感兴趣的孩子们,帮助他们理解编程在现实世界中的应用。

选择合适的少儿编程学习软件不仅能引发孩子们对科技的兴趣,还能培养他们的创新思维和问题解决能力。Scratch因其强大的功能和广泛的适用性成为了不错的首选。通过这些工具,孩子们能够学习到编程的乐趣,同时为未来在科学技术领域的学习和工作打下坚实的基础。

相关问答FAQs:

1. 少儿编程学习有哪些好用的软件?

在当前的时代,越来越多的家长意识到少儿编程对于孩子的重要性,因此市场上有很多优秀的少儿编程软件供选择。

其中,Scratch是一个备受推崇的少儿编程软件。Scratch提供了一个图形化的编程环境,让孩子们可以通过拖拽代码块,创建交互式故事、动画和游戏。这种可视化的编程方式对于初学者来说非常友好,让孩子们能够很快上手并快乐地学习编程。

还有一款软件叫做PythonTurtle,它是一种基于Python语言的教学系统,通过绘制图形的方式教授编程概念。它提供了一个简单易懂的界面,孩子们可以通过编写简单的指令,绘制出各种有趣的图形,培养他们的逻辑思维和创造能力。

此外,Code.org也是一个非常受欢迎的少儿编程平台,它提供了一系列的编程课程和活动,涵盖了从基础到高级的各个层次。Code.org的课程包含了各种主题,如游戏设计、移动应用开发和人工智能等,让孩子们能够选择自己感兴趣的方向进行学习。

总的来说,这些软件都提供了很好的学习资源和教学工具,让孩子们能够轻松地进入编程的世界,开发创造力和解决问题的能力。

2. 如何选择适合少儿编程学习的软件?

在选择适合少儿编程学习的软件时,家长可以考虑以下几点:

首先,软件的易用性非常重要。作为儿童编程软件,界面要简洁明了,操作要直观简单,让孩子们能够快速上手,并享受到学习的乐趣。

其次,软件的可玩性也很重要。对于孩子们来说,学习编程是一种探索和创造的过程,他们更喜欢通过编写代码创造自己的故事和游戏。因此,选一款软件要能够激发孩子们的学习兴趣和创造力。

另外,软件的教学资源也是考虑的因素之一。一些优秀的软件提供了丰富的学习资源,如视频教程、实例代码、交互式任务等,这些资源能够帮助孩子们更好地理解和应用所学知识。

最后,软件的适用年龄也要考虑在内。不同的软件适合不同年龄段的孩子,有一些软件专门针对5-7岁的孩子,而有些则适合较大年龄的孩子或者青少年。选择适合孩子年龄段的软件能够更好地满足他们的学习需求。

3. 少儿编程软件有哪些助益?

少儿编程软件有着丰富的助益,下面是几个例子:

首先,少儿编程软件可以培养孩子们的逻辑思维和创造力。编程需要思考问题、分析逻辑、设计解决方案,这些过程能够锻炼孩子们的思维能力和创造力,培养他们的问题解决能力。

其次,编程软件可以帮助孩子们培养解决问题的能力。在编程中,孩子们需要理解问题的本质,并分析问题的不同方面。他们需要将问题分解成更小的部分,并设计出相应的解决方案。这种解决问题的思维模式可以帮助孩子们在日常生活中更好地应对各种挑战。

另外,少儿编程软件也能加强学习动力和自信心。通过编程,孩子们可以看到自己的代码实现了某种功能或者创造了一款游戏,这种成就感能够增强他们的学习动力,激发他们对编程的兴趣和追求。

最后,通过编程软件,孩子们还能培养团队合作和沟通能力。很多编程软件提供了在线社区,让孩子们能够与其他编程爱好者交流和分享经验。在参与编程项目时,孩子们也可以学会与他人合作,分工合作,共同完成一个创意项目。

总的来说,少儿编程软件不仅能让孩子们学会编程,更能培养他们的逻辑思维、创造力、解决问题的能力,以及团队合作和沟通能力。

文章标题:少儿编程学习什么软件好,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1596608

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• 项目管理者需要什么证书

    对于项目管理者来说,拥有一份专业的证书可以提升其在业界的认可度和信任度。PMP(项目管理专业人员资格认证)、PRINCE2(项目内控环境)、CAPM(认证项目管理专家)、ACP(敏捷认证专家)以及CSM(认证Scrum主管)等证书都是项目管理者值得获取的。 以PMP证书为例,这是由美国项目管理协会(…

    2024年8月6日
    000
  • 五行健康管理项目是什么

    五行健康管理项目是一种全新的健康管理理念,它根据中国传统五行理论(金、木、水、火、土)来制定个人的健康管理计划。五行健康管理项目主要包括以下几个方面:一、健康评估;二、个性化健康计划设计;三、执行健康计划;四、健康效果评估;五、健康管理计划调整。其中,健康评估是整个项目的基础,通过健康评估,我们可以…

    2024年8月6日
    000
  • 项目经理是管理什么的

    项目经理是负责管理项目的专业人员,他们的主要职责是确保项目在预定的时间、预算和质量标准内完成。他们的工作涵盖了项目的所有方面,包括项目的规划、执行、控制和关闭。项目经理的主要任务包括:确定项目的目标和范围、制定详细的工作计划、管理项目的资源、监控项目的进度、处理项目中的问题和风险,以及确保项目的成功…

    2024年8月6日
    000
  • 项目化管理有什么意思呢

    项目化管理是一种以项目为主导,通过项目的规划、组织、实施和控制,实现组织目标的管理方式。它将业务流程转换为一个个独立的项目,每个项目都有明确的目标、特定的工期和预定的资源。项目化管理的核心是以项目为载体,实现组织的战略目标。 在项目化管理中,项目经理在项目期间对项目资源拥有相对完全的控制权,项目团队…

    2024年8月6日
    000
  • 自动化为什么学项目管理

    在当前的快速发展的科技环境下,项目管理已经成为实现业务目标的关键环节。自动化学习项目管理有三个主要的原因:提高工作效率、降低错误率、优化资源配置。 对于任何企业,最大化利用资源,提高工作效率是其核心的目标,而项目管理的运用则是实现这一目标的有效工具。通过自动化学习项目管理,我们可以系统地理解和应用项…

    2024年8月6日
    000

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部